QUESTIONS LIST:

  • joint : a point where two bones meet, allowing movement.
  • tonsils : lymphatic tissues in the throat that help defend the body against infections.
  • spinal cord : the main nerve pathway connecting the brain to the rest of the body.
  • brain : the control center of the nervous system responsible for thoughts, memory, and coordination.
  • hip : the area or joint where the thigh bone connects to the pelvis.
  • heart : the muscular organ that circulates blood throughout the body.
  • muscles : tissues that contract to produce movement and maintain posture.
  • veins : blood vessels that return deoxygenated blood to the heart.
  • kidneys : organs that remove waste from the blood and control fluid balance.
  • liver : a vital organ that processes nutrients, detoxifies chemicals, and produces bile.
  • skin : the body’s largest organ, providing protection and regulating temperature.
  • lungs : organs that exchange oxygen and carbon dioxide during breathing.
  • bones : rigid structures that support the body and protect internal organs.
  • throat : the passage behind the mouth that leads to the esophagus and windpipe.
  • stomach : a digestive organ where food is broken down by acids and enzymes.
  • appendix : a small, tube-shaped organ attached to the large intestine with no essential function.
